RB Leipzig 15-16 Home Kit Released
German 2. Bundesliga team RB Leipzig, run by energy drinks company Red Bull, today unveiled the new Nike RB Leipzig 15-16 Home Kit. The Leipzig 2015-16 Jersey is set to be debuted this weekend in the home match against Greuther Fürth.
RB Leipzig missed out on promotion to the Bundesliga in their first season in the 2nd tier, but will look to do better in the 2015-16 season, wearing the new Nike RB Leipzig 2015-2016 Home Shirt.
RB Leipzig 15-16 Home Kit
This is the new Nike RB Leipzig Kit.
Based on Nike's Challenge III Jersey with custom colors, the new Nike Leipzig 2015-2016 Home Kit is white with two contrasting stripes on the shoulders and both sides of the shirt.
The Nike logo is red as well and placed on the right chest, opposite of the RB Leipzig crest. RB Leipzig is written on the upper back, while player names are positioned below the shirt numbers on the new Nike Leipzig 15-16 Kit.
Red shorts and white socks are expected to complete the traditional look of the new Nike RB Leipzig 2015-16 Home Kit.
RB Leipzig 15-16 Away Kit
This is the Nike Leipzig 2015-16 Away Shirt.
Based on Nike's omnipresent Park V teamwear template, the RB Leipzig 14-15 Away Jersey gets carried over to serve as the 15-16 Away Kit, too.
The new RB Leipzig 2015-16 Third Kit will be unveiled shortly, according to the club.

Adidas Italy 2026 EQT Retro Collection Leaked
We now have images of the (full) Adidas Italy EQT collection. It includes a track jacket, matching pants, and lifestyle t-shirt.
As part of a wider Originals collection aimed at national teams, this new collection brings a strong 1990s aesthetic back to the modern era. The release highlights the German brand's continuing strategy of mining its extensive design archives to create bespoke, off-pitch apparel for its top-tier federations.
The Adidas Italy EQT collection boasts striking green, white and red geometric blocks, creating 3 stripes.
Adding heavily to the nostalgic appeal, the chest displays a centralized logo arrangement, featuring a classic Adidas wordmark and Trefoil paired with a faithful recreation of the historic Italian Football Federation crest used throughout the early 1990s.
Other Adidas federations will get the same range in their colors.
Figueirense 26-27 Home Kit Released
Brazilian Série C side Figueirense has officially unveiled its new home jersey for the 2026-2027 season, produced by domestic technical partner Volt Sport. The new primary uniform directly follows the recent release of the club's away kit and serves as a major part of the team's ongoing celebrations to mark the 105th anniversary of their founding in 1921.
The Figueirense 26-27 home shirt remains deeply rooted in tradition, featuring the club's classic black and white vertical stripes. However, Volt Sport has elevated the historic aesthetic by deeply embossing the black stripes with commemorative elements that honor the club's 105-year history. The heavily detailed body is framed by solid black sleeves and a matching black block on the back for player numbering. The look is completed by a classic black polo collar and sleeve cuffs, both of which are detailed with ribbed white striping.
Further custom details are integrated throughout the garment, including the phrase "Avante Figueirense, pra frente Furacão" printed along the inner hem.
In a final nod to the milestone year, a special 105th-anniversary seal is applied to the lower right corner of the shirt.
